Register 속성

설치 중 파일, 어셈블리 또는 프로젝트 출력 그룹을 대상 컴퓨터에 등록할지 여부를 지정합니다.

설정

다음 표에서는 설치 프로젝트에 개별 파일을 추가한 경우의 Register 속성에 대한 설정을 보여 줍니다.

설정값

설명

DoNotRegister

항목을 등록할 필요가 없습니다.

COM

항목이 COM 개체로 등록됩니다.

COMRelativePath

항목이 격리된 COM 개체로 등록됩니다.

COMSelfReg

설치하면 항목이 COM 개체로 자동 등록됩니다. 어셈블리에 사용할 수 없습니다.

글꼴

설치하면 파일이 글꼴 파일로 등록됩니다.

다음 표에서는 설치 프로젝트에 프로젝트 출력을 추가한 경우의 Register 속성에 대한 설정을 보여 줍니다.

설정값

설명

DoNotRegister

항목을 등록할 필요가 없습니다.

COM

항목이 COM 개체로 등록됩니다.

COMRelativePath

항목이 격리된 COM 개체로 등록됩니다.

COMSelfReg

설치하면 항목이 COM 개체로 자동 등록됩니다. 어셈블리에 사용할 수 없습니다.

글꼴

설치하면 파일이 글꼴 파일로 등록됩니다.

설명

.NET Framework를 기반으로 한 항목은 일반적으로 등록할 필요가 없으며 기본적으로 DoNotRegister로 설정됩니다. 버전 정보에 OleSelfRegister가 포함된 COM .dll 파일 또는 .exe 파일은 기본적으로 COMSelfReg로 설정됩니다. 또한 글꼴 파일은 Font로 등록됩니다.

격리된 COM DLL을 응용 프로그램에 포함시키려면 해당 참조의 Isolated 속성을 True로 설정해야 합니다. DLL을 프로젝트 출력에 추가하면 Registration 속성이 DoNotRegister로 설정되지만, COMSelfReg로 설정되는 경우도 있습니다(예: mstime.dll). 그러한 경우에는 해당 등록을 DoNotRegister로 직접 변경해야 합니다.

이 작업을 수행하려면 설치 프로젝트의 응용 프로그램 폴더에서 DLL을 선택한 다음 속성 창에서 Registration 속성이 DoNotRegister로 설정되어 있는지 확인합니다. 설치 프로젝트의 격리된 COM 구성 요소에 대해 모두 이 작업을 수행합니다.

참고 항목

참조

파일 시스템 편집기의 속성

기타 리소스

배포 시 레지스트리 설정 관리